Two Rooms

"Two Rooms" refers to a concept often used in conflict resolution, negotiation, or strategic communication, where an individual or group operates between two separate spaces—often metaphorical—to manage different roles or perspectives. One room may symbolize public or diplomatic interactions, while the other represents private, behind-the-scenes negotiations. Moving between these rooms allows for flexibility, safeguarding sensitive information, and tailoring messaging to different audiences. This approach helps parties maintain strategic control, build trust, and navigate complex situations effectively, ensuring that communication is both secure and appropriate for the context.
